7. A 3.0-m ladder leans against a wall and makes an angle with the wall of 28° as shown in the drawing. What is the height h above the ground where the ladder makes contact with the wall?

(a) 2.6 m
(b) 2.3 m
(c) 2.1 m
(d) 1.9 m ​

Answer:

a) 2.64m

Step-by-step explanation:

The triangle is a right angled triangle. We have angle beta, and the hypotenuse. We are solving for side a

a=c×cos(beta)

a=3×cos(28⁰)

a=2.64m
